Carnival Pride vs Carnival Miracle: Quick Comparison

Carnival Miracle is the newer ship in this comparison. Built in 2004, it is 3 years newer than Carnival Pride, which entered service in 2001. Carnival Pride has upcoming sailings in Bahamas and Bermuda, while Carnival Miracle has sailings in Alaska Inside Passage & Glacier. Based on the upcoming cruises currently displayed, Carnival Miracle has the lower average starting price per day. The sailings shown cover different itineraries, so the price per day figures are not a like-for-like comparison. Cruise fares vary significantly by itinerary, departure date and cabin availability, so any price difference should be treated as a snapshot rather than a permanent gap.

Ship Comparison

Specification comparison of Carnival Pride and Carnival Miracle
SpecCarnival PrideCarnival Miracle
Year Built20012004Newer
Gross Tonnage88,500 GT88,500 GT
Passenger Capacity2,1242,124
Space per Passenger41.7 GT41.7 GT
Length293.5 m293.5 m
